Chris Simms’ 2021 NFL draft class rankings resurface after Zach Wilson was booed in the recent disaster

CHRIS SIMMS’ draft class rankings from last year resurfaced online Thursday night after Zach Wilson’s horror show.
The New York Jets quarterback was booed and benched in a shock loss to the Jacksonville Jaguars.

Wilson lost his starting job to Mike White earlier this season but was given another chance due to injury.
He completed just nine of 18 passes for 92 yards and one interception.
And Wilson was ticked off to be replaced by Chris Streveler.
He was loudly booed by fans at MetLife Stadium in what could be his last start for the team.


Wilson was the second overall pick in 2021 behind only Trevor Lawrence.
Former quarterback-turned-analyst Chris Simms actually predicted that Wilson would be top of his draft class.
And that prediction resurfaced online during Wilson’s Thursday night horror show.
Simms had Wilson ahead of Trevor Lawrence – who was No. 1 overall and led Jacksonville to a 19-3 win on Thursday night.
He also had Mac Jones at three followed by Kellen Mond, Justin Fields and Trey Lance.
